SEI Price Breakout?
I jumped into this coin a couple months back on not much more than a decent buy area on the chart and it being called a potential "ethereum killer" in the long list of those that get tagged that.
Figured, being Solana and some of these other "killers" have done pretty well it was worth a calculated gamble.
The token has been stuck in a range for a bit with $1 being an upside cap.
That is until today!
As you can see on the daily chart, price has finally pushed through the $1 level to clock a new all time high. I'd like to see it established above $1 so that can become the new floor.
The current daily candle is showing a decent upper wick as I type this so hopefully we aren't getting a reversal candle. Still alot of time left on that candle though, like 18 hours so not worried about it at the moment.
Plus, bitcoin and crypto on a whole has been down the past few days and this coin is breakout so that's good too.
